What the Data Means

Both carries open at 525 attack range, and the similarity ends immediately afterwards. Kai’Sa is built to close distance, Jinx to hold it, and 11,276 games on patch 16.13.1 favor the holding pattern: 54.2%, classed as Easy. A sample of that size leaves little room to argue about the margin.

The structural points behind it:

  • Fishbones extends Jinx’s attacks past anything Kai’Sa reaches without Killer Instinct, and Killer Instinct is her only gap-closer, so spending it to answer poke leaves nothing for the escape.
  • Second Skin needs stacked Plasma before its bonus magic damage matters, and stacking it requires basic attacks that Flame Chompers! and Zap! deny.
  • Living Weapon upgrades depend on item thresholds rather than levels, so a lost farm race delays several abilities at once instead of weakening one.
  • Icathian Rain seeks nearby targets, which makes it excellent for clearing a wave and unreliable as a way to pressure a carry standing behind one.

Kai’Sa keeps the mobility edge at 335 movement speed against 325 and slightly more early health, 640 to 630, though Jinx reaches 2,415 at level 18 against 2,374 and erases that later.
